Sadržaj:

Kako mogu podesiti bazu podataka SQL Servera?
Kako mogu podesiti bazu podataka SQL Servera?

Video: Kako mogu podesiti bazu podataka SQL Servera?

Video: Kako mogu podesiti bazu podataka SQL Servera?
Video: Часть 1. Добавление база 1С под SQL и сервер 1С 2024, Svibanj
Anonim

Da biste pokrenuli Database Engine Tuning Advisor iz SQL Server Management Studio Query Editora

  1. Otvorite Transact- SQL datoteka skripte u SQL Server Management Studio.
  2. Odaberite upit u Transact- SQL skriptu ili odaberite cijelu skriptu, desnom tipkom miša kliknite odabir i odaberite Analiziraj upit u Baza podataka Motor Ugađanje savjetnik.

Slično, kako mogu podesiti SQL upit u SQL Serveru?

Osnovni savjeti za podešavanje upita SQL Servera

  1. Nemojte koristiti * u svojim upitima.
  2. Svi stupci uključeni u indekse trebali bi se pojaviti u klauzulama WHERE i JOIN u istom nizu u kojem se pojavljuju na indeksu.
  3. Izbjegavajte POGLED.
  4. Provjerite dobiva li kritični upit performanse pretvaranjem u pohranjenu proceduru.
  5. Izbjegavajte previše JOIN-ova na vašem upitu: koristite samo ono što je potrebno!

Drugo, što je podešavanje performansi u SQL Serveru? Podešavanje performansi SQL Servera je proces kojim se osigurava da SQL izjave koje izdaje aplikacija rade u najbržem mogućem vremenu. Drugim riječima, podešavanje SQL-a izjave je pronalaženje i odabir najbržeg puta za odgovor na vaše upit , baš kao da otkrijete najbrži put do kuće nakon posla.

Također da znate kako podešavate performanse baze podataka?

10 najboljih savjeta za podešavanje performansi za relacijske baze podataka

  1. Scenarij.
  2. Savjet 1 - Statistika baze podataka.
  3. Savjet 2 - Izradite optimizirane indekse.
  4. Savjet 3 - Izbjegavajte funkcije na desnoj strani operatera.
  5. Savjet 4 - unaprijed odredite očekivani rast.
  6. Savjet 5 - Navedite savjete za optimizaciju u SELECT.
  7. Savjet 6 - Koristite EXPLAIN.
  8. Savjet 7 - Izbjegnite ograničenja stranog ključa.

Kako možemo optimizirati SQL upit?

Slijedite najbolje prakse za SQL kako biste osigurali optimizaciju upita:

  1. Indeksirajte sve predikate u klauzulama JOIN, WHERE, ORDER BY i GROUP BY.
  2. Izbjegavajte korištenje funkcija u predikatima.
  3. Izbjegavajte korištenje zamjenskog znaka (%) na početku predikata.
  4. Izbjegavajte nepotrebne stupce u klauzuli SELECT.
  5. Koristite unutarnje spajanje umjesto vanjskog spoja ako je moguće.

Preporučeni: